Stephen Peters wrote:

> * At the console, all the keys work except for the left-arrow key on
>   the separate arrow keypad.  I'm totally unclear as to why the up-,
>   down-, and right- would be fine in this case.

Have you enabled Magic Sysrq in the kernel? When I had, left-arrow was the
magic key...


> * For X11, I removed the XKbModel line in my XF86Config-4 to make the
>   mappings usable.  However, none of the keys on the arrow keypad work
>   with this setup.

Is this with X 4.0.x? You need "XkbModel" "powerpcps2" for that.
